HubSpot Ideas

ckennedy

Clone branches within a workflow

It would be great if there was a way to clone an if/then branch within a workflow, especially with multiple "if" criteria. For example, if I'm setting up branches with the same SF campaign IDs but different interactions with an email, (bounce, open, click), it would be nice to create one branch, clone it, and just switch out the email action rather than selecting the same ID criteria over and over again. 

Atualizações da HubSpot
June 24, 2020 07:28 AM

clone branchclone branch

 

re-order branchre-order branch

Status atualizado para: Delivered
June 24, 2020 07:26 AM

Hi all,

 

We've now introduced the ability to clone branch conditions within a single branch. This will enable you to more easily create if/then branches with many similar conditions, instead of having to manually add the same filter numerous times, in every branch.

 

Individual branches can also now be re-ordered using drag and drop, or via the "move up" or "move down" buttons on each condition. Multi-branched if/then branches evaluate enrolled objects in order of the listed branch conditions. Now that you can re-order existing branch conditions, you'll have more control over this evaluation hierarchy and can make changes without the laborious task of deleting/re-creating branches.

 

See the following post for screenshots of these new features! Also, for anyone interested in cloning entire actions for re-use in a workflow, that is a project we're working on next Smiley feliz

 

Thanks for your continued feedback!

Megan

Status atualizado para: Being Reviewed
April 20, 2020 06:04 AM

Hi everyone,

 

I’m Megan Legge, a product manager for HubSpot’s workflows tool. As others have mentioned, we've made a couple of improvements in the tool which have made building branching workflows easier. To recap the features that have been rolled out since this idea was posted:

 

1. Reconnect branches with a Go To action (read more) - This action allows you to connect if/then branches with the Go to other action action. This can help to streamline your workflow building process by consolidating if/then branches.

 

2. Add mutiple conditions to an if/then branch (read more) - Instead of creating many layers of branches, you can now add up to 20 unique conditions in a single branch, consolidating the power of many branches into just one! Enrolled objects will be evaluated against each condition in the branch, in the order that they're set. 

 

On top of those improvements, we're currently exploring the idea of cloning conditions within a single branch. This would enable users to more easily create if/then branches with many similar conditions, instead of having to manually add the same filter numerous times. Thank you for your comments and feedback, and I will follow up again when we have more information about this feature!

 

Best,

Megan

47 Comentários
MastersFred
Participante

I'd love the option to select a series of workflow blocks and cloning them for another branch.

 

I have a series of If/Thens to notify a team leader based on the deal-owner's team. Now I need to create nearly identical events for EACH team after the initial notification.

annieseattle
Colaborador(a)

This would be very beneficial. We waste a lot of time recreating the same steps and every criteria and action repeatedly. There’s also so much room for error. Even if we can’t clone a group of actions having the ability to duplicate and move actions would be great as a start. I have made mistakes sometimes putting the wrong string of actions after the wrong if/then trigger only to then have to remove all of them and redo  them. No idea why this one doesn’t have more attention or upvotes. 

mreyes
Membro | Parceiro Platinum

We need this, it's urgent! 

tomaschavez00
Participante

+1 for this idea. Its a necesary feature given this is a kind-of programmation tool. Just look at any graphic programmation tool (FL Studio Patcher, DSP Synthmaker, Bizagi)

Caryn
Participante

This would be such a time saver! 

 

Currently, we have workflows with 2 branches (ie 4 endpoints) for our 14 feedback forms. The end is the same but the middle is different. This means we had to create the endpoint 56 times.

The ability to copy a branch would have been a lifesaver and still can  assist us in the future

Rklinghoffer
Participante

would love this as well..

kbjornaas
Colaborador(a)

3 SUPER impactful workflow improvements (I am sure there are many more) 

1. Clone Branches 

2. Rejoin a branch 

3. Drag/Drop or move a branch or step 

 

 

EmmaDavenport
Membro

Upvote from me - this would be extremely useful

AdamLHumanitix
Membro

Yes please.

NatalieAlagen
Membro

Much needed addition to workflows. Clicking 200 extra times is not fun.

ChristopherH
Membro

This is an amazing idea and I'm shocked that it isn't standard yet.

KarthikC
Top colaborador(a)

bumping this idea

HarvestROI
Colaborador(a) | Parceiro Platinum

I agree that this feature needs to be added to keep the more complex workflows under one workflow. However, a great workaround for this is breaking up the repetitive workflow pieces into smaller workflows, so that when one piece is completed it automatically enrolls in the next workflow (ie. "part 1 of 2" part 2 of 2")  

HarvestROI
Colaborador(a) | Parceiro Platinum

I want to update my comment from yesterday. The new function "Go to Other Action" solves this problem!!! You can use this feature to point back to the repetitive part of the workflow.

 

Screen Shot 2020-03-05 at 12.36.11 PM.png

MastersFred
Participante

@HarvestROI Although the "go to" function does help, it won't help when branches have the same blocks but different contacts (ie notify the manager for that team)

KarthikC
Top colaborador(a)

The new go to action functionality looks promising, thanks for sharing!

HarvestROI
Colaborador(a) | Parceiro Platinum

@MastersFred True in that case having a cloning function for highlighted sections is Pure Gold.

 

However, this does take us a long way from having to manually rebuild repetitive workflow components or "Enroll in Another Worklfow"

ramatoG2
Colaborador(a)

This is a much-needed feature. Would save hours of work.  

Status atualizado para: Being Reviewed
MeganLegge
Equipe de Produto da HubSpot

Hi everyone,

 

I’m Megan Legge, a product manager for HubSpot’s workflows tool. As others have mentioned, we've made a couple of improvements in the tool which have made building branching workflows easier. To recap the features that have been rolled out since this idea was posted:

 

1. Reconnect branches with a Go To action (read more) - This action allows you to connect if/then branches with the Go to other action action. This can help to streamline your workflow building process by consolidating if/then branches.

 

2. Add mutiple conditions to an if/then branch (read more) - Instead of creating many layers of branches, you can now add up to 20 unique conditions in a single branch, consolidating the power of many branches into just one! Enrolled objects will be evaluated against each condition in the branch, in the order that they're set. 

 

On top of those improvements, we're currently exploring the idea of cloning conditions within a single branch. This would enable users to more easily create if/then branches with many similar conditions, instead of having to manually add the same filter numerous times. Thank you for your comments and feedback, and I will follow up again when we have more information about this feature!

 

Best,

Megan

ramatoG2
Colaborador(a)

Amazing! Thanks for the update, @MeganLegge